Bridging the Gap: From Data to Insight with Edge AI
The proliferation in data across industries has created a pressing need for real-time analysis. Traditional cloud-based approaches often struggle in meeting these demands due to latency issues and bandwidth constraints. This is where Edge AI emerges as a transformative solution, bringing intelligence directly to the data source. By deploying AI models at the edge, Edge AI enables instantaneous insights and decision-making, unlocking new possibilities in areas such like autonomous vehicles, industrial automation, and smart cities.
The benefits with Edge AI are manifold. Firstly, it significantly reduces latency by processing data at its origin, eliminating the need to relay vast amounts of information to the cloud. This is crucial for applications requiring immediate response times, such as self-driving cars or medical imaging. Secondly, Edge AI enhances data privacy and security by keeping sensitive information localized on the device.
This minimizes the risk of data breaches and complies with stringent regulations. Finally, Edge AI empowers a wide range in applications by enabling disconnected operation, opening up opportunities in remote or resource-constrained environments. As technology continues to evolve, Edge AI is poised to play an increasingly pivotal role in shaping the future of data-driven industries.
